What is a Database?

A Database is a collection of information organised to be retrieved in an efficient way. This could be in different formats as follows:

  • Journal articles
  • Conference papers
  • Reports
  • Books
  • Patents
  • Standards

Some databases focus on a specific area while others cover a wide range of subjects, for example: Academic Search Complete covers a wide range of topics like Engineering, Computer Science, Physics, Business, Political Science...etc. While "Communication & Mass Media Complete" covers Mass Media files only.
